Pet-friendly hotels in Phuket Province typically offer a range of amenities designed to accommodate both you and your furry friend. You can expect spacious pet-friendly rooms, often equipped with pet beds and bowls. Some hotels may have dedicated pet areas or gardens where your pet can play. Additionally, many establishments provide services such as pet walking, grooming, or pet-sitting, ensuring your companion is well taken care of while you enjoy your stay.
When booking a pet-friendly hotel in Phuket, it's essential to review the hotel's specific pet policies. Common policies may include weight or breed restrictions, and some hotels might require an additional pet deposit or cleaning fee. Additionally, there could be guidelines regarding pets in common areas or limits on the number of pets allowed per room. Always check these details prior to booking to ensure a smooth stay for both you and your pet.

Ensuring your pet's safety while traveling in Phuket involves several key steps. Start by securing a comfortable and appropriate travel carrier for your pet during transit. Always keep your pet on a leash when in public areas, especially near busy streets or unfamiliar surroundings. It's also wise to familiarize yourself with local veterinary services in case of an emergency. Additionally, ensure that your pet is microchipped or wearing a collar with an ID tag containing your contact information for added security.
Packing for your pet is crucial to ensure a comfortable stay in a hotel. Essentials to include are food and water bowls, a sufficient supply of their regular food, and any medications they may need. It's also helpful to bring familiar items such as their favorite toys or blanket to provide a sense of comfort in the new environment. Don’t forget to pack grooming supplies and any necessary documentation, like vaccination records, as some hotels may request proof of vaccinations.
